Anyway, the security concern is non existent to me, every method of every instance of every class can be a communication channel, everything bound can be a communication channel, I don't see why ::obj.someMethod would be different and is not explained anywhere in there. Best Regards On Wed, Nov 11, 2015 at 4:52 PM, Bergi <[email protected]> wrote: > Andrea Giammarchi schrieb: > >> Just my thoughts, I wouldn't put any self-bound thing in the class and >> rather improve that `::` proposal so that whenever you `obj::method` it >> creates a uniquely bound callback so that `obj::method === obj::method` >> > > This was considered: > https://github.com/zenparsing/es-function-bind/issues/17 - it's quite > unexpected that an operator would return the same result every time, and > there are security considerations as well. Also it would be quite > complicated to spec - how and where did you store the memoisation. Feel > free to join the discussion! > > Using the `::` operator in the class declaration itself makes sense to me. > It conveys "this method will always be bound" very effectively, and you > wouldn't even need special syntax to access it. > ```js > class Xample { > ::myListener(…) {…} > } > ``` > should desugar to > ```js > class Xample { > // a getter on the prototype > get myListener() { > // with per-instance memoisation > return this.myListener = (…) => { > // that returns a bound method > … > }; > } > } > ``` > It might be equivalently done via a custom decorator of course: > ```js > class Xample { > @autobind > myListener(…) {…} > } > ``` > > Regards, > Bergi > > _______________________________________________ > es-discuss mailing list > [email protected] > https://mail.mozilla.org/listinfo/es-discuss >
